What is the source and sink for xylem and phloem?
Strike441 [17]

Answer:

Sap moves through phloem via translocation, the transport of dissolved materials in a plant. Unlike the xylem, which can only carry water upward, phloem carries sap upward and downward, from sugar sources to sugar sinks: Sugar sources are plant organs such as leaves that produce sugars

If water is leaving the cell what kind of solution is it in​
Naddik [55]

Answer:

A hypertonic solution

Explanation:

There is a greater concentration of solutes outside of the cell than there is inside the cell, therefore it will rush out.
